The Art of Communication: A Guide for Physicians
The success of a patient’s journey often starts with the consultation process. Evaluating the patient's complaints is an essential step, especially since they may not use typical terminology when describing their symptoms. Terms such as “cloud,” “veil,” or even “spiderwebs” might come up instead of clear terms like “floaters.” Listening closely and asking the right questions is key in uncovering the true nature of their issues. A careful history that includes the subtleties in their complaints can pave the way for better management and care.
